Slab foundation installation involves pouring a thick concrete slab directly onto the ground to create a stable base for a building or home. This process typically includes preparing the site by leveling and grading the soil, installing necessary reinforcements like steel rebar or mesh, and then pouring the concrete in a controlled manner. The result is a solid, continuous foundation that supports the weight of the structure above and helps ensure long-term stability. Many contractors also add moisture barriers or insulation to improve the foundation’s durability and energy efficiency.

This service is essential for addressing various foundation-related issues that can compromise a property’s safety and integrity. For example, homes built on unstable or shifting soil may experience uneven settling, leading to c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ly. Slab foundation installation can correct these problems by providing a uniform and stable base, preventing further movement or damage. It’s also a solution for new construction projects where a strong foundation is needed from the start to support the structure’s weight and resist environmental forces.

Properties that typically use slab foundation installation include single-family homes, small commercial buildings, and some multi-unit residences. This type of foundation is popular in areas with stable soil conditions and where a quick, cost-effective solution is desired. It’s especially common in regions where the ground does not experience significant shifting or frost heave, making it suitable for many residential neighborhoods. The overview below groups typical Slab Foundation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sandy, UT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or slab foundation repairs in Sandy, UT us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, covering issues like small cracks or localized settling.

Standard Installation - For new slab foundation installations or major repairs, local contractors often charge between $4,000 and $8,000. Most projects in this category fit within this band, with fewer reaching higher costs due to complexity.

Full Replacement - Complete foundation replacement projects can cost $10,000 to $20,000 or more. Larger, more complex jobs tend to push into the higher end of this range, depending on site conditions and materials used.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ly specialized or custom foundation work can exceed $20,000, especially for extensive site prep or unique structural requirements. These projects are less common and often involve additional factors influencing cost.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a slab foundation? A slab foundation is a flat concrete pad poured directly on the ground, providing support for a building's structure and floors.

Why choose a slab foundation for a new home? Slab foundations are often selected for their cost-effectiveness, quick installation, and suitability for certain soil conditions in Sandy, UT.

What factors influence the installation process? Soil type, site preparation, and the size of the structure are key factors that local contractors consider when installing a slab foundation.

How do local service providers ensure proper slab installation? They typically evaluate soil stability, use appropriate reinforcement, and follow best practices for pouring and curing concrete to ensure a durable foundation.
